Coming Soon: Splash & Bubbles: The Ride!

According to Attractions Management, The Jim Henson Company in partnership with Sally Corporation and Herschend Studios, has developed an array of dark ride concepts, based on the series, Splash and Bubbles.


The immersive underwater-themed dark ride comes with colourful sets, toe-tapping tunes and award-winning 3D media.
Riders will dive into the incredible world of marine biology and oceanography with the show’s stars, Splash and Bubbles.
“Splash and Bubbles presents an excellent opportunity to provide family fun to a whole new sector of the theme park industry including waterparks and aquariums,” says Sally chair and CEO, John Wood.
“Working with a proven intellectual property from The Jim Henson Company and Herschend Studios gives us an excellent platform to create a truly magical experience in a ride-through attraction that can be both meaningful and fun.”


Sally Corporation is currently shopping the attraction around to theme parks aquariums, zoo's and "FEC wanting to gain a memorable guest experience and a marketable IP for their location."

Sesame Street Coming to SeaWorld Orlando!

SeaWorld Orlando is building a new Sesame Street-themed area!
Coming in 2019, Sesame Street land will replace Shamu’s Happy Harbor play area.
The land will a have a daily parade that features Elmo, Big Bird and an assortment of other characters as well as wet and dry play areas, and recreated locations from the show, such as Mr. Hooper’s store.

The area will be designed to make guests feel like they are walking down Sesame Street as it exists on the show today, rather then the "classic" street at 
SeaWorld Entertainment's Sesame Place.
"We are excited to transport our guests into the colorful and creative world of Sesame Street through immersive theming, character interactions and interactive play," said SeaWorld Orlando president Jim Dean in a news release.
The expected completion is spring 2019.

Splash and Bubbles - The Ride!

According to theme park attraction magazine Blooloop, a new ride based on Splash and Bubbles will soon be making it's way to a theme park (or parks) near (or far) from you!

Dark ride specialist Sally Corporation and Herschend Enterprises, the largest family-owned attractions corporation in the US are to develop a SPLASH AND BUBBLES family dark ride.
The companies plan to bring the popular children’s show to life in a new themed attraction. 
The hit animated show Splash and Bubbles is co-produced by The Jim Henson Company and Herschend Studios. The latter is Herschend Enterprises’ media arm. The Jim Henson Company is a world leader and innovator in puppetry, animatronics and digital animation.

The show encourages children to discover more about marine biology. They do this through the adventures of Splash (a yellowback fusilier fish) and his best friend Bubbles, (a Mandarin dragonet). 
Sally Corp to create family dark rideThe character driven comedy is shown every day on PBS stations across the US. Splash and Bubbles ranks among the top five PBS KIDS series for children ages 2-8 every month. It is also available worldwide on Netflix and via broadcast in international territories.

The deal between Herschend and Sally is the first time the two companies have partnered on a ride like this. Sally Corp recently revealed the new attraction concept at the IAAPA Attractions Expo. This was held in Orlando and is the largest such convention in the theme park business. This year it had over 37,000 attendees. In addition to providing Sally Corp the development rights, Herschend has also developed a line of custom branded merchandise This includes plush and clothing.
Sally Corp. which celebrates its 40th anniversary this year, will be creative producer of the family dark ride. It will manage and driving the overall development, marketing and distribution of the ride. Andrew Wexler is Herschend’s CEO. He says, “For more than half a century, Herschend has created family-centric attractions and experiences which engage audiences in innovative ways. Now, coupling with Sally Corporation’s vast expertise developing interactive, compelling dark rides, we are well-equipped to give families a new way to experience this beloved series and its wonderful characters in a variety of venues including theme parks, aquariums and other entertainment settings”.  
The Jim Henson Company and Herschend StudiosJohn Wood is Sally Corporation’s Chairman & CEO. He says,”Splash and Bubbles presents an excellent opportunity to provide family fun to a whole new sector of the theme park industry including water parks and aquariums. Working with a proven intellectual property from The Jim Henson Company and Herschend Studios gives us an excellent platform to create a truly magical experience in a ride-through attraction that can be both meaningful and fun. We are very excited about the opportunity”.Splash and Bubbles is a production of The Jim Henson Company and Herschend Studios. It was created by John Tartaglia. Executive producers are Lisa Henson and Halle Stanford of The Jim Henson Company and Julie Phillips and Merrill Puckett Miller of Herschend Enterprises with Tartaglia, Michael Shawn Lewis and Jill Shinderman. The Jim Henson Company also oversees all distribution and merchandising for the property. Herschend Enterprises administers all location-based themed entertainment rights. This includes live-shows.
